I am searching for an ancestor. There is no documentation as yet, only oral
history. But since i am 72 years old and the youngest of my sibling's,many
of them being well over 90, our mother lived to 104- her mother to age 95
and with a clear memory until the day of her death.Grandmother was our
greatest source of family history since most records were destroyed during
the civil war years in North Carolina. We believe one ancestor was
TABITHA HOYTER---------------------daughter of
THOMAS HOYTER CHIEF/HEADMAN of the CHOWAN
INDIAN'S
I have been told there is a book that does document something about THOMAS
HOYTER.
TABITHA HOYTER born about 1695 in Norfolk
Virginia
married JOHN FREEMAN born about 1693 in Norfolk Virginia
and he died about 30 April 1776 in Chowan Precinct, Albemarle North
Carolina.
I am a direct descendant of this JOHN FREEMAN.
I am WANDA MAUREEN (PORTER ) NELSEN born 28 June 1932
My mother was GRACIE MAE ( FREEMAN ) PORTER born 1893 N.C.-died 1997
Illinois
Her father: WILLIAM JESSE FREEMAN
His father: BENJAMIN FRANKLIN FREEMAN
